SPHL exhibits a fragile financial profile with a Piotroski F-Score of 4/9, placing it in the 'stable' but lower-tier health category. While the company maintains strong short-term liquidity (Current Ratio 3.29) and low leverage (Debt/Equity 0.17), these are overshadowed by a severe revenue contraction of -24.70% and negative profit margins. The stock is in a clear technical downtrend, having collapsed from a 52-week high of $25.11 to $2.62, reflecting a total loss of investor confidence.
